BROWN v. CSX TRANSP., INC.

No. 93-1446.

18 F.3d 245 (1994)

Darrell E. BROWN, Plaintiff-Appellee, v. CSX TRANSPORTATION, INCORPORATED, a corporation, Defendant-Appellant.

United States Court of Appeals, Fourth Circuit.

Decided March 1, 1994.

OPINION

CHAPMAN, Senior Circuit Judge:

Darrell E. Brown brought this suit under the Federal Employers' Liability Act ("FELA"), 45 U.S.C. § 51, against his employer, CSX Transportation, Inc. ("CSX"), for injuries he sustained as a result of a loud, shrill noise that he was exposed to while in the scope of his employment.
